Transaction 6787e9438398bd1256bf76b6593a2a3078e152fb09c6de9af62d4ad6b661ba5f
1 Input
1 Output
-
6787e9438398bd1256bf76b6593a2a3078e152fb09c6de9af62d4ad6b661ba5f:0
- value
- 25902
- script pubkey
- OP_0 OP_PUSHBYTES_20 8e6dbcaea79e7551c763322e0027f743fd8da269
- address
- bc1q3ekmet48ne64r3mrxghqqflhg07cmgnfctq99c